Depths Unknown
2SP Brewing Company in Aston, Pennsylvania, United States 🇺🇸
Belgian Style - Tripel Regular|

This big brew was dry hopped with Centennial, Simcoe, & Chinook lending a fruity wallop while the Belgian yeast gives it a sweet balance.
